Thanks for the suggestion Mikey.

 

When I tried to see how much adjustment I needed It wasn't even close. This may not be the best solution, but I drilled the K pressure plate and fit it to the 3k flywheel. Everything is bolted back together now so we'll see how it goes. The fingers for the 3k pressure plate were closer to the flywheel by almost a 1/4 of an inch so I don't think that I would've been able to get it there. With everything bolted up I could move the clutch fork all the way thru it's motion with no resistance at all.

 

Now if I could just get the top bolt on the starter bolted back up I would be good to go.

 

Next question, does anyone know if the exhaust manifold plate at the down tube for the exhaust pipe is the same for any other car. I don't know what year the engine is from and I need to make an exhaust. I was thinking of pulling the down pipe off a car at the junkyard and running a straight pipe to a supertrap muffler. If there is another exhaust manifold that is close, I can just weld the pipe myself and by generic tube to fit. The 20r and 22r exhaust manifold looks close to the same shape.
